THINGS TO DO
Historical & Cultural Attractions
Discover the charm of Valea lui Enache in Arges County, where tradition, peace, and history come together. Right near the
house, the local Orthodox church stands as a historical and cultural attraction, welcoming visitors who wish to experience
authentic Romanian rural life - 0.95km away.
Curtea de Arges Monastery – A stunning Orthodox monastery and architectural gem from the early 16th century with
legendary stories and beautiful frescoes - 10km away.
Nature & Scenic Spots
Lake Vidraru & Vidraru Dam – Enjoy nature walks, panoramic views, boating, and fishing around this large reservoir near the Fagaras Mountains - 40km away.
Transfagarasan Road – Drive one of Europe’s most spectacular
mountain roads, with sweeping views and access to alpine scenery (seasonal opening) - 35km away.
Historic Fortresses & Legendary Sites
Poenari Castle (Citadel) – The dramatic ruined castle associated with Vlad Tepes ( Dracula), perched high above the Arges Valley (requires a stair climb but offers incredible views) - 34km away.
